Limits and precautions
A sports analysis always depends on its input data. Before drawing a conclusion, check:
- heart-rate continuity;
- GPS and altitude quality;
- pauses or stops;
- weather conditions;
- terrain type;
- fatigue, illness, hydration and equipment;
- whether the session is representative.
Compare like with like
A hilly run cannot be compared directly with a flat run. A short, intense session is not read like a long run. Prefer similar periods, routes and goals.
